2.2 Initial Charging

Before first use, fully charge the NT1009 tablet using the provided USB charging cable and appropriate charging plug. The tablet features an 8000mAh battery.

2.3 Connecting the VCI Dongle

The Bluetooth VCI (Vehicle Communication Interface) dongle connects wirelessly to the NT1009 tablet. Locate your vehicle's OBD2 port (typically under the dashboard) and plug in the VCI dongle. Ensure a secure connection.

3.6 Bi-directional Control / Active Test

This function allows the user to send commands to vehicle ECUs to perform active tests on components. Examples include:

  • Modulating the accelerator
  • Activating the grille shutter
  • Turning on/off the fuel heater
  • Activating the radiator fan
  • Operating the horn

3.7 ECU Coding

The NT1009 supports advanced ECU coding functions to improve vehicle performance and unlock hidden features. This includes:

  • Matching replaced ECUs
  • Activating hidden functions (e.g., for Audi, BMW, Skoda, SEAT, Bentley, Bugatti, Lexus, Hino, Mini, Lamborghini, Scion, Toyota, Volkswagen)
  • Recoding replaced parts
  • Deactivating inconvenient functions
  • Offline coding for BMW E Chassis

6. Troubleshooting

This section addresses common issues you might encounter with your FOXWELL NT1009.

6.1 Device Not Powering On

  • Ensure the device is fully charged. Connect it to the charger and wait for at least 30 minutes before attempting to power on again.
  • Check the power button for any obstruction or damage.

6.2 VCI Dongle Not Connecting

  • Verify the VCI dongle is securely plugged into the vehicle's OBD2 port.
  • Ensure the vehicle's ignition is on (engine can be off).
  • Check the Bluetooth settings on the NT1009 tablet to ensure Bluetooth is enabled and the VCI dongle is paired.
  • Restart both the tablet and the vehicle (turn ignition off and on).

6.3 Unable to Perform Diagnostic Functions

  • Confirm the VCI dongle is properly connected and communicating with the tablet.
  • Ensure the vehicle's ignition is on.
  • Verify that the vehicle make, model, and year are correctly selected in the diagnostic software.
  • Check for any pending software updates for your vehicle's specific software.
  • If the issue persists, contact technical support.

6.4 Slow Performance or Freezing

  • Close any unnecessary applications running in the background.
  • Clear the device's cache or perform a factory reset (back up data first).
  • Ensure sufficient storage space is available.
